Post by D.C. Burtonshaw on Jan 17, 2020 17:44:04 GMT
RIP Derek Fowlds, it was quite a sad surprise to read of this today, and yes we have lost another of the TV greats from the UK. As well as the roles mentioned in Yes Minister and Heartbeat, and his other appearances, I also remember he did a couple of villain roles in Gideon's Way, and Van Der Valk and everything he starred in, he acted the true professional. Shame I had to miss the Elstree do at the last minute, as he was one of those I was looking forward to seeing and hearing from.
My thoughts to his family.
